Tips For Finding A Quality Drug Rehab Facility
Finding a drug rehabilitation center that provides the right substance abuse programs and mental health services can be challenging, especially if this is your first attempt.
Key considerations to keep in mind when selecting a rehab center in DeSoto County include:
- Licensure and Accreditation: Ensure that the treatment facility you choose is licensed in Mississippi and accredited by a reputable organization.
- Treatment Approaches: Different rehab centers may use different treatment approaches. These may include c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) , motivational interviewing (MI), and contingency management.
- Dual Diagnosis Capability: If you or your loved one has a co-occurring mental health condition in addition to substance abuse, ensure that the facility can treat both.
-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T): Some addiction recovery facilities offer medication-assisted treatment (MAT) for opioid or fentanyl addiction. If you think this could be beneficial, check whether the facility offers it prior to enrollment.
- Payment and Insurance: Verify with the drug rehab center you have chosen prior to enrollment to see if they accept private health insurance or military insurance, if you are a veteran.

What Payment Options Are Accepted At Drug Treatment Centers In Mississippi?
Most drug treatment centers in DeSoto County, MS, usually accept a range of payment options.
This can include private insurance, Medicaid, self-pay, or sliding-scale fees based on income.
Can DeSoto County, Mississippi, Drug And Alcohol Rehab Centers Treat Depression?
Yes, many drug and alcohol rehab centers in DeSoto County, MS, are equipped to address co-occurring mental health issues like depression.
They often employ a multidisciplinary approach to address both addiction and mental health conditions simultaneously.
Is There Gender-Specific Treatment Available At Drug Rehab Programs In DeSoto County, Mississippi?
Many drug rehab programs in DeSoto County, MS, offer gender-specific addiction treatment for women and men.
These programs aim to provide a supportive and tailored treatment environment to adults of different genders and commonly offer specialized programs based on their demographics.
What Types Of Aftercare Services Are Commonly Offered By Rehab Centers In DeSoto County, Mississippi?
Aftercare services provided by drug rehab centers in DeSoto County, MS, often include ongoing therapy, support groups, and assistance with finding sober living arrangements.
These services are designed to support the transition back to everyday life and promote long-term recovery.
